Defect
Mack Trucks, Inc. (Mack) is recalling certain 2026 Anthem (AN), 2026-2027 Pioneer PR (4), Pinnacle (PI/PN), Granite (GR), and 2027 Anthem AN (4) vehicles. The wheel lug nuts may loosen and allow the wheel to detach.
Risk / consequence
Wheel detachment can cause a loss of vehicle control or create a road hazard, increasing the risk of a crash or injury.
Remedy
Owners are advised not to drive their vehicles until the repair has been performed. Dealers will inspect the wheel and hub mating surfaces, remove any masking material, and replace any worn components if nec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ed June 22, 2026. Owners may contact Mack's customer service at 1-800-866-1177. Mack's number for this recall is SC0495. Vehicle Identification Numbers (VINs) involved in this recall became searchable on NHTSA.gov on May 31, 2026.
Chronology of events
- May 21, 2026
May 21, 2026: Product Safety Committee determines that a product safety defect exists and decides to initiate a recall for Volvo Trucks North America; Committee requested investigation team to conduct a parallel review of all Mack Trucks built during the same time frame There has been 1 warranty claim, 2 field reports, 0 accidents or 0 injuries reported with this issue.
